On Fri, 25 Oct 2024 07:20:18 -0700 Breno Leitao wrote:
> The current implementation has a flaw where it populates the skb_pool
> with 32 SKBs before calling __netpoll_setup(). If the setup fails, the
> skb_pool buffer will persist indefinitely and never be cleaned up.
>
> This change moves the skb_pool population to after the successful
> completion of __netpoll_setup(), ensuring that the buffers are not
> unnecessarily retained. Additionally, this modification alleviates rtnl
> lock pressure by allowing the buffer filling to occur outside of the
> lock.

arguably if the setup succeeds there would now be a window of time
where np is active but pool is empty.
